The Project
The Local Barber Co. is a self-directed concept project exploring what a neighborhood barbershop's site looks like when the brand is treated with the same craft as the haircuts themselves.
The Challenge
Barbershop sites are usually an afterthought — a phone number and an address on a template page. The goal here was the opposite: a site confident enough to reflect a shop that takes its own identity seriously, while still making the one thing that actually matters — booking a slot — completely frictionless.
The Approach
The design pairs a confident, craft-forward visual identity with a booking flow that stays out of its own way, so style and usability aren't competing with each other.
- Booking-first structure — service and time selection in as few steps as possible
- Clear service and pricing menu, presented without clutter
- A visual identity built to feel like a real, established shop, not a placeholder
- Mobile-first build, since most bookings happen from a phone
The Result
As a concept project, The Local Barber Co. doesn't have live booking data. It was designed to prove that a small local business's site can look genuinely crafted without making it harder to book an appointment.
